A new study has found that 59% of households in America headed by illegal aliens are on some form of welfare.  That in spite of laws that are supposed to disqualify them from welfare.  This compares with 39% of families headed by native born Americans which are on some form of welfare.

A similar survey in Germany recently found that 62.5% of able bodied illegal alien migrants were on welfare.

Meanwhile, France's parliament has passed a new law negotiated between the traditional conservative Les Republicains and Macron's party, and supported by the populist / nationalist anti-immigration National Rally, which reduces welfare to illegal alien "asylum seekers" and makes it easier to deport them.  The bill passed the Chamber of Deputies, the lower house, by 349 to 186.  It has already passed the Senate.
